git add -A
时间: 2023-12-20 16:31:21 浏览: 40
`git add -A` 命令将会把所有变化(包括文件的修改、删除和新增)都提交到暂存区,以便下一步可以使用 `git commit` 命令提交这些变化到版本库中。
以下是一个使用 `git add -A` 的例子:
```shell
# 进入项目目录
cd myproject
# 修改、删除和新增一些文件
# ...
# 将所有变化提交到暂存区
git add -A
```
注意,`git add -A` 命令会将所有变化都提交到暂存区,包括未跟踪的文件。如果你只想提交已经跟踪的文件,可以使用 `git add .` 命令。
相关问题
git中 git add -A git status git commit -m 分别是什么意思
git add -A是将所有修改过的文件添加到暂存区,包括新建的文件、修改的文件和删除的文件。
git status是用于查看当前工作区和暂存区的状态,显示有哪些文件被修改或者添加到暂存区。
git commit -m是将暂存区的文件提交到本地仓库,并添加一条提交信息。-m参数后面可以跟上提交信息,用于描述本次提交的内容。例如,git commit -m "Fix bug"。
git add . -A
在较新版本的Git中,`git add .`和`git add -A`都可以用来将所有新的、修改的和删除的文件暂存起来,以便将它们包含在下一次提交中[^1]。这两个命令的作用是相同的,都会将当前目录下的所有文件添加到暂存区。
范例:
```shell
git add . # 将所有新的、修改的和删除的文件添加到暂存区
```
相关推荐
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![zip](https://img-home.csdnimg.cn/images/20210720083736.png)
![pdf](https://img-home.csdnimg.cn/images/20210720083512.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)
![](https://csdnimg.cn/download_wenku/file_type_ask_c1.png)